**What can you expect in this role?**
As a member of Enterprise Risk Management which is the Second Line Risk Management function, the primary objective of the **Enterprise Risk Quality Assurance**team is to identify opportunities to mitigate enterprise risk. We work to enhance the quality of risk management practices through comprehensive, independent assessments.
- Evaluate design and effectiveness of cross-functional processes & controls to mitigate enterprise risk.
- Conduct strategic project risk assessments to support successful implementations and sustainability.
- Identify trends impacting the achievement of business objectives.
- Promote scaling of best practices and cross-functional collaboration across the organization.
- Validate compliance with policies and regulatory requirements.
- Provide oversight, constructive challenge, and consultative support to the First Line Risk Management.
A **Specialist, Enterprise Risk Quality Assurance**will work with the team to conduct quality reviews, strategic project risk assessment and policy compliance testing according to the annual plan and established methodology. We strive to ensure integration of risk management and quality assurance with business strategy and performance for effective value delivery.
- Understand the business strategy and goals to identify risks that may impact achievement of these objectives.
- Define the engagement objective and scope,
- Interview stakeholders and analyze documentation,
- Assess risks, controls, and processes and provide practical recommendations that balance effective risk management with cost and implications to the business.
- Report findings to Senior Leadership and negotiate management actions to address the gaps.
- Monitor and constructively challenge the management action plans.
The team supports quarterly and annual reporting to the Management Risk Committee, provides oversight to the First Line Risk Management and collaborates with other risk and control groups. We foster the awareness of the company’s risk management practices by proving advisory and consultative support. We strive to be a value-add partner for the business, and we continue evaluating and streamlining our own processes to be more effective. We continually learn, innovate, improve, and stay on top of emerging trends in risk management. We have a highly engaged team, and we have fun
This role will report into the Director, Enterprise Risk Quality Assurance.
